Eli Crane Blasts Democrat 'Gaslighting' About DHS Shutdown

Representative Eli Crane (R-AZ) blasted Democrats for their "massive gaslighting campaign" to blame Republicans for the ongoing shutdown of the Department of Homeland Security (DHS).

During a recent House Homeland Security Committee hearing, Rep. Crane sarcastically called the hearing "amazing... even for Washington standards," citing a high level of  "gaslighting and lies." He noted that all Republicans in the House Homeland Security Committee previously voted to fund DHS earlier this year. No Democrat voted in favor.

"And this is what happens in Washington," Rep. Crane continued. "It is not really about truth or facts, it is about narrative, and who can get their narrative out."

Representative Lou Correia (D-CA) tried to argue that the heads of agencies under DHS authority, such as FEMA and the TSA, should have requested the reallocation of federal funds, which the hearing witnesses representing these agencies were unaware of.

"I am asking you because a lot of the American people seem to be falling for this massive gaslighting campaign that this is a Republican shutdown," Rep. Crane commented.

The Arizona congressman shared news reports of four recent terror attacks perpetrated by Islamic terrorists, those being the Austin bar shooting, the attempted bombing in New York City, the Old Dominion shooting, and the attempted attack on the West Bloomfield synagogue.

"This is what we are dealing with right now," Crane warned. "Not a great time to have the Department of Homeland Security, whose job it is to protect American citizens, be shut down."

Crane displayed previous quotes from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er (D-NY) and Senator Mark Kelly (D-AZ) arguing against government shutdowns, with the former saying, "We should not shut down the government over disputes," and the latter saying lawmakers "cannot let any of that happen."
